Royal Brunei Airlines Expands Network with Direct Chennai Flights

Royal Brunei Airlines (RB) has introduced direct flights connecting Bandar Seri Begawan and Chennai, marking a key expansion in its network and reinforcing ties between Brunei and India. The inaugural flight, landing in Chennai on November 5, 2024, was welcomed with a water cannon salute, symbolizing a promising beginning for this new route. This direct connection aligns with the two countries' shared ambitions for tourism, trade, and cultural exchange.

The airline hosted a series of launch events at ITC Grand Chola in Chennai, collaborating with the Brunei High Commission, Brunei Economic and Development Board (BEDB), and Brunei Tourism. The celebrations highlighted Brunei’s unique cultural appeal and investment potential, inviting Indian businesses to explore growth opportunities. A key event, “Brunei Night,” featured traditional Bruneian performances and remarks from dignitaries, including Brunei's High Commissioner to India, Dato Paduka Hj Alaihuddin Mohd Taha, and Tamil Nadu's Minister of Industries, Dr. T.R.B. Rajaa. The event also celebrated the 40th anniversary of diplomatic relations between India and Brunei, underscoring mutual goals for growth and partnership.

RB’s CEO, Captain Sabirin Hj Abdul Hamid, expressed optimism for the new route, describing it as a "bridge for tourism, trade, and cultural connection." The flights, operating three times weekly on the fuel-efficient Airbus A320neo, will connect Chennai travelers to various RB destinations, including Melbourne, Hong Kong, Jakarta, and Singapore, via a codeshare with Air India. This enhanced connectivity aims to ease business and leisure travel, promoting Brunei as an offbeat destination for Indian tourists.

The launch reflects broader national goals, including India’s ASEAN-India Tourism Year 2025 and Brunei’s Wawasan 2035 vision, each aimed at fostering regional economic ties and increasing international tourism. By bridging new markets and providing direct access between these countries, RB is also supporting Brunei’s initiative to build a globally connected economy while preserving its distinct cultural heritage.
